Ceramic Tiles Replacement in Longmont, CO
Ceramic tile replacement services involve removing existing tiles and installing new ones to refresh the appearance and functionality of various surfaces within a home. This service is commonly requested for kitchens, bathrooms, entryways, and other areas where tiles are used for durability and style. Property owners typically seek this service when tiles become damaged, cracked, stained, or outdated, aiming to improve the overall look and safety of their living spaces.
Homeowners considering ceramic tile replacement should understand the scope of the project, including the condition of the underlying surface and the type of tiles suitable for their space. It's important to consider factors such as tile design, grout color, and installation techniques to ensure a long-lasting result. Proper preparation and careful selection of materials can help achieve a seamless, updated appearance that enhances the property's value and usability.

Ceramic Tiles Replacement Questions
What types of ceramic tiles can be replaced? Any damaged or outdated ceramic tiles in kitchens, bathrooms, or flooring can be replaced to restore appearance and function.
Is tile removal necessary before replacing ceramic tiles? Yes, existing tiles must be carefully removed to prepare the surface for new tile installation.
Can damaged grout be repaired during tile replacement? Yes, damaged or stained grout can be replaced or repaired as part of the tile replacement process.
What should property owners consider before replacing ceramic tiles? It's important to choose durable, suitable tile styles and ensure proper surface preparation for a lasting result.
